原文:node.js koa2 如何使用gzip

文章原文:https: www.cnblogs.com yalong p .html 背景: 项目中打包后的代码,体积过大,导致加载的时候很慢,特别影响用户体验,所以要对此优化,开启gzip压缩无疑是关键的一点 使用gzip的前提 web服务器和客户端 浏览器 必须共同支持gzip。 即请求头的Accept Language 包含 gzip, 返回头的Conten Encoding 也包含 gzi ...

2021-06-29 09:51 0 171 推荐指数:

查看详情

egg.js-基于koa2node.js入门

一.Egg.JS 简介 Egg.JS是阿里开发的一套node.JS的框架,主要以下几个特点: Egg 的插件机制有很高的可扩展性,一个插件只做一件事,Egg 通过框架聚合这些插件,并根据自己的业务场景定制配置,这样应用的开发成本就变得很低。 Egg 奉行『约定优于配置』,目录名称规范 ...

Wed Dec 12 19:12:00 CST 2018 0 2833
egg.js-基于koa2node.js进阶(一)

一、路由进阶Egg路由的路由重定向,路由分组 在router.js修改为如下格式require引用 新建 routers文件夹,分别建admin.js index.js api.js放置不同内容,写法和原来的路由文件写法一致。 路由重定向 在Controller中使用 ...

Fri Dec 14 00:45:00 CST 2018 0 1034
NodeJ node.js Koa2 跨域请求

Koa2 、3 跨域请求 Haisen's 需求分析 (localhost:8080 = 前端 【请求】 localhost:8081 = 服务器 ) 1.一个前台 一个服务器 前台向服务器请求数据 2.请求的过程当中 异步 ajax 禁止跨域请求 3. ...

Thu Apr 18 18:12:00 CST 2019 0 956
node.js应用脚手架:koa2、sequelize、mysql

  自制了一个 nodejs 应用的脚手架。   基于 koa2 的,所以需要保证 node 环境至少为 7.6.0   吸取了以前的踩坑教训,添加了守护进程,确保应用不会因为异常导致网站直接挂掉(使用了 forever)   model 层使用了 sequelize 来映射 ...

Fri Mar 30 06:18:00 CST 2018 1 1592
node 使用koa2 异步读文件

目的:在一个文件夹(image)中有很多文件夹和文件,排除掉文件,将所有文件夹找出来 知识点: async 函数与 await 。只有在async函数内部,才能使用await,await等的必须是promse对象,当promise对象resolve()时,await语句执行完毕。 koa2 ...

Wed Jun 21 06:29:00 CST 2017 0 3737
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M